A Perfect Day


We put in at Coombe Martin yesterday and kayaked round to Watermouth, a distance of just short of 2 miles, but couldn't land due to the low tide and Watermouth being a very large mud bath at the time.







The great thing about coastal kayaking is that you see places you can't see if travelling by foot.

Stayed at an Earth House in Lee Bay, which is built into a hillside. Brilliant little place.


The day was rounded off with a scrumptious meal at The Rock Inn at Georgeham, gazing at Lee Bay at sunset and a musical evening at The Grampus pub accompanied by a coffee, a Laphroaig and Hay. Heaven!
